Bandon Chamber Of Commerce
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 159,764 | 154,599 | 5,165 | 5.0 | — |
| 2012 | 213,925 | 191,529 | 22,396 | 5.5 | 25% |
| 2013 | 175,922 | 148,953 | 26,969 | 9.2 | — |
| 2014 | 178,382 | 164,462 | 13,920 | 9.3 | — |
| 2015 | 183,627 | 210,307 | −26,680 | 5.7 | — |
| 2016 | 214,870 | 196,931 | 17,939 | 7.1 | 30% |
| 2017 | 240,830 | 226,764 | 14,066 | 7.0 | 27% |
| 2018 | 226,668 | 201,530 | 25,138 | 9.1 | 26% |
| 2019 | 202,445 | 198,837 | 3,608 | 9.5 | 19% |
| 2020 | 294,465 | 224,477 | 69,988 | 12.1 | 27% |
| 2021 | 243,437 | 210,883 | 32,554 | 15.7 | 37% |
| 2022 | 285,101 | 272,864 | 12,237 | 11.6 | 25% |
| 2023 | 332,673 | 316,297 | 16,376 | 10.8 | 22% |
| 2024 | 360,914 | 293,246 | 67,668 | 14.3 | 23% |
In its most recent public year (2024), this organization brought in $67,668 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 14.3 months of spending, up from 5 in 2011. Staff pay was 23% of spending. $135,787 of its net assets are donor-restricted.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2024.
